Sabina has a violent crime rate of 197 per 100,000 residents, 48% below the national average of 380. This breaks down to aggravated assault at 117.9 per 100,000, robbery at 39.3, rape at 39.3. The murder rate is 0.0 per 100,000 (below the national rate of 6.3). Property crime stands at 3,381 per 100,000, 72% above the U.S. average. This includes larceny/theft at 2,791, burglary at 590, vehicle theft at 0 per 100,000 residents. The county recorded 3 fatal traffic crashes. Overall, Sabina receives a safety grade of F.
